A. Barry、J. M. D. Coey、M. Viret2000-02-10Journal of Physics Condensed Matter
A tunnel junction based on the half-metallic oxide CrO 2 uses a native oxide barrier layer and a cobalt top electrode. The I : V characteristic is fitted to the Simmons model with = 0.76 eV and t = 2.0 nm. The magnetoresistance is positive with R / R = 1.0% at 77 K.
